Star Wars The Last Jedi Director Attending D23


A lot of fans were disappointed that the San Diego Comic-Con will not be having any Star Wars panels this year, but it looks like we might get a special reveal at Disney's D23 Expo. Star Wars: The Last Jedi director Rian Johnson just confirmed that he'll be making an appearance.

It has been rumored that though we wouldn't be getting any new trailers, there would be a behind-the-scenes sizzle reel much like the ones released for The Force Awakens and Rogue One: A Star Wars Story.

Since The Last Jedi is the closest Star Wars movie coming out, it would make sense that they would be releasing more promo material for TLJ. Then again, we have yet to get our first look at the Han Solo spinoff movie which is now being directed by Ron Howard.

Who knows, maybe we can get a sizzle reel for TLJ and a teaser for Han Solo. I just hope it all turns out well.

Star Wars: The Last Jedi hits theaters Dec. 15, and Han Solo: A Star Wars Story is slated for a release on May 25, 2018.
